Garden centres up their coffee game…

Haskins Snowhill Garden Centre’s coffee aficionado Adam Kelly has recently won the regional heats of Costa Coffee UK’s Barista of the Year competition, progress to the UK and Ireland final.

Adam Kelly making coffee at Haskins Garden centre

Diversifying income beyond core garden centre products (via concessions) has proven to increase dwell, footfall and revenues. So much so, that cafés can account for 20% of garden centre turnover.

Haskins Snowhill restaurant supervisor, Adam Kelly victorious in the internal company competitions, is fast emerging victorious in the fiercely competitive Costa Coffee franchise heats. He will now compete against the best baristas across Costa Coffee’s UK and Ireland stores for his place in the International Barista of the Year competition. The 24-year-old, who has been a part of the Snowhill team for five years, follows in the footsteps of Haskins’s own Michaela Wilson. Wilson finished third in 2023’s International Costa competition and has been supporting the Kelly in preparing for the next stage of the process.

Jason Froggatt, Group Catering Manager for Haskins, said: “We have been running our in-house Barista of the Year competition for several years, which is a great opportunity to support our colleagues’ personal development and growth. The Snowhill team are proud to have Adam representing the wider Haskins brand in 2024. We’ll all be cheering him on and helping where we can so that he receives the recognition he deserves as he progresses through the Costa Coffee competition stages.”

Haskins and Costa Coffee have been business partners for over 14 years, and is to date the only garden centre brand in the United Kingdom to serve Costa Coffee within its centre restaurants.
